Clover mites are tiny, orange mites that feed on turf grass or other plants. Unremarkable in the landscape, their claim to fame is as a 'nuisance home invader' that enter homes by the hundreds. They are the small walking orange dot on your window sills, desks, computer, counters, etc. If you cave in to your desire to squish them, they leave behind an ugly orange stain.
